About The Mosaic Rooms

The Mosaic Rooms are a non-profit art gallery and bookshop dedicated to supporting and promoting contemporary culture from the Arab world and beyond in London. We do this through our free contemporary art exhibitions, our multidisciplinary events including film screenings, current affairs talks and book launches, and our learning and engagement programme.

We work in partnership with local, national and international organisations to disseminate our combined arts programme to the widest possible audience – in London and beyond. Our previous collaborations include partnerships with The British Museum, ICA, Shubbak Festival, London Design Festival and London Festival of Architecture, amongst many others.

We believe in the importance of creating a cultural space that presents new thinking and daring creativity, illuminates ideas, inspires understanding, and interrogates contemporary issues. Our vision is for a London audience with a more informed, engaged and critical understanding of Arab culture and society.

We are a non-party political, non-religious organisation, and we are a project of the A. M. Qattan Foundation, a registered charity number 1029450.
